Sports Medicine work-based learning/Health Science 1 will allow students to have experiences that provide opportunities for students to enter the workplace to gain skills and knowledge in allied healthcare and sports medicine. This will come through an internship where they apply formal classroom learning to actual work situations. Students’ workplace activities may include working on special projects, sampling tasks from different jobs, and learning tasks related to a single occupation. Internships or clinical rotations also provide opportunities for students to interact with proper role models and learn about appropriate behavior and ethics in the workplace. You will spend the equivalent of nine weeks in the classroom and nine weeks on an internship site. This class will have the opportunity for more individualized work and personalizing what you learn, as well as work on preparing for college and/or career readiness.
